Mr. Chandler called on me, saying Mr. Evans, Mr. Blatchford and himself were about to pro- ceed at once to Buffalo. I immediately became alarmed at this intelligence and began to fear that some breach of faith with me was intended, and requested Mr. Chandler to inform Mr. Evans and Mr. Blatchford that I wished to see them immediately. They came to me, when I reiterated the understanding I had on this subject and they then agreed that our meeting should take place at H. Pratt's house in Buffalo,... at 7 o'clock that evening, 3rd August. I also stated in this interview that unless the loan was accom- plished that night I should stop business and that my doors would close that night for the last time, should that be the result, and thus terminate and bring to a final close this immense business on which the employment and prospects of so many depended. I wished to be distinctly understood that I claimed the privilege of announcing the fact of my failure to the public myself through the next morning's papers, and state the cause of my closing my doors, which was, that I was informed my own notes were afloat with forged endorsements to a large, amount and that I could not consent to the business continuing another day; that as soon as I ascertained the facts and important particulars of this unfortunate matter I should state them to the public.
